When she was just 7 months old, Marge Taniwaki and her family were sent to live in Manzanar, a Japanese internment camp in California. Her earliest memories include watching a guard on duty in one of the watchtowers surrounding the camp as he held a rifle with fixed bayonet. Marge has made it her purpose to speak the truth regarding the racist and selective imprisonment of over 120,000 people of Japanese ancestry, two-thirds of whom were U.S. citizens.

Marge’s current activism includes restoration work at the Amache WWII Concentration Camp in far southeastern Colorado. More information on Amache is available at www.amache.org.
